Tips for Cooking Perfect Potatoes

To achieve the best results every time, keep these tips in mind:

  • Choose the right potato variety for your recipe.
  • Don’t overcook potatoes, or they may become mushy.
  • Dry potatoes thoroughly before roasting or frying for extra crispiness.
  • Season generously while the potatoes are still hot.
  • Use fresh herbs to enhance flavor.
  • Allow roasted potatoes enough space on the baking tray for even browning.

Best Potato Varieties

Different recipes work best with different types of potatoes.

Russet Potatoes

  • Ideal for baking, fries, and mashed potatoes.

Yukon Gold

  • Perfect for creamy mashed potatoes and soups.

Red Potatoes

  • Excellent for potato salad and roasting.

Fingerling Potatoes

  • Great for roasting and elegant side dishes.

Sweet Potatoes

  • Naturally sweet and rich in vitamins, ideal for fries and casseroles.

Health Benefits of Potatoes

Potatoes offer several nutritional benefits when prepared in healthy ways.

They are a good source of:

  • Vitamin C
  • Potassium
  • Vitamin B6
  • Fiber (especially with the skin on)
  • Antioxidants

Baking, roasting, steaming, or boiling potatoes helps retain their nutritional value while keeping added fats to a minimum.
